1 SATURDAY, MAY 3, 2014 at NEW YORK YANKEES RH Jake Odorizzi (1-3, 6.85) vs. RH Masahiro Tanaka (3-0, 2.27) First Pitches: 1:05 p.m. Location: Yankee Stadium, New York, N.Y. TV: Sun Sports Radio: WDAE 620 AM, WGES 680 AM (Spanish) Game No.: 31 (14-16) Road Game No.: 17 (7-9) All-Time Game No.: 2,621 (1,209-1,411) All-Time Road Game: 1,313 ( ) THREE THE HARD WAY The Rays 10-5 win in 14 innings last night was their third win in a span 36 hours following the doubleheader sweep at Boston on Thursday the Rays were on the field for exactly 13 of those 36 hours the Rays have played 32 innings over the last 2 days, their most ever over consecutive days (prev. high was 30 innings, June 17-18, 2003 at NYY, and Sep 20-21, 1998 vs. TOR/at BOS) Rays have thrown 564 pitches the past 2 days it is the 4th time they have won 3 games in 2 days, first time since April 27-28, 2011 at MIN it is the 2nd time in club history in which the Rays have won 3 in a row on the road while using 5 or more pitchers in each game the only other occasion was Sep 17-19, 2009 the Rays bullpen has worked 15.2 innings and allowed only 3 runs four Rays have played every inning: Evan Longoria, Yunel Escobar, Desmond Jennings and Wil Myers and finally, no less than five times have the Rays faced the tying or winning run on 2nd (1) or 3rd base (4) in the 9th inning or later and escaped each time. RAY MATTER The current 3-game win streak matches their season high (also April 3-5) the Rays are 4-4 (1-3 at Chicago, 2-1 at Boston and 1-0 here) on this 10-day, 10-game road trip Rays are for the second consecutive season and and the third time in the past 6 seasons Rays are 3-7 in day games the Rays are now 8-2 this season when playing before 30,000 or more (3-0 at home, 5-2 on the road). MORE ON LAST NIGHT At 5 hours 49 minutes, the Rays win last night was the 2nd-longest game (by time) in club history behind the 6:54 game on Sep 20, 2013 vs. BAL, an 18-inning win. It marked the 3rd time the Rays have scored 5 or more runs in an extra inning: May 8, 2008 at TOR (5 runs in the 13th in an 8-3 win) and Sep 4, 2001 at SEA (6 runs in the 10th in an 8-3 win). It was just the 5th game in club history the Rays won after blowing 2 saves, first since Aug 30, 2008 vs. BAL. It was Rays 7th game all-time with 20 or more hits, first since they got 22 on Sep 5, 2007 vs. BAL it ties for the most in the majors this season (BAL, April 8 at NYY) also marked the Rays most hits ever against the Yankees (prev. 18, twice, last June 21, 2005 at NYY). The 38 hits by both teams is 3 shy of the club record and the most in a Rays game since the Rays and Red Sox had 38 on Sep 11, SEEING DOUBLE The Rays have grounded into 16 double plays in their last 9 games including 5 last night, matching the 2nd-most in franchise history (Aug 7, 2013 at ARI) only time they hit into more was June 17, 2003 at NYY (6), tying an AL record overall, the Rays have bounced into 32 twin-killings, most in the majors. SPEAKING OF DP S Last night, 1B James Loney started his 16th double play as a member of the Rays ( ) during that span, only one 1B has started more: ATL Freddie Freeman (19) source: FanGraphs. RAYS PERFECT IN ONE-RUN GAMES The Rays are 6-0 in one-run games, the only major league team unbeaten in one-run games it s the first time the Rays have won their first 6 one-run games. AL EAST ODDITY The is only the 2nd time since the current divisional format was instituted in 1994 that the AL East does not have a team with 16 wins at this point in the season the other was vs. THE BEHEMONTHS Rays are (.551) vs. the Yankees and Red Sox since 2010, the best record against the two behemoths by an AL team since 2011, the Rays own the best record within the AL East at (.569) during this span their four AL East opponents (BOS, NYY, BAL, TOR) all rank among the majors top 9 in runs scored yet the Rays have recorded a 3.48 ERA, a full run better than the rest of baseball (4.48) vs. these four clubs. RAYS vs. NEW YORK The Rays lead the season series 3 games to 2 the Rays have scored 37 runs in the 3 wins (11, 16, 10) and 3 runs in the 2 losses Rays are hitting.314 (65-for-207) in 2014 Rays had their best season ever vs. NYY in 2013 going 12-7 including 7-3 at Yankee Stadium Rays became the first team to post a sub-3.00 ERA at the new Yankee Stadium (min. 30 IP) and were the first team to throw 3 shutouts in New York since the 1992 White Sox Rays have not had a losing season vs. NYY since 2009 and are since then Rays were at original Yankee Stadium ( ) and are at the new Yankee Stadium (since 2009) the Rays have outhomered the Yankees, since the start of 2013 and since the start of 2011 the Yankees hit 3 home runs last night, one fewer than they hit here all year vs. the Rays. RARITY vs. YANKEES With hit totals of 16, 16 and 20 this year against the Yankees, the Rays are the first team since the 2000 Tigers with 3 games of 16-plus hits in one season vs. New York. LONGO & LONEY OWN TRIPLE CROWN AT YANKEE STADIUM Evan Longoria has hit more home runs (12) and has more RBI (36) at the new Yankee Stadium than any other visiting player and James RAYS THRU 30 GAMES, Year W-L Pct. Pos GB T T BEST ROAD RECORDS Rays Yankees Rangers Red Sox Phillies Loney has the highest career batting avg. (.453) here among players with 10 or more games. MORE LONGO Longoria has 5 straight multi-hit games at Yankee Stadium (12-for-24) and in his last 13 games he has 6 HR, 10 extra-base hits and has 18 RBI last season overall, he hit 9 of his 32 home runs vs. the Yankees, matching New York s home runs against the Rays he became just the 3rd player in the expansion era to hit at least 9 HR vs. NYY in a season (also CLE Fred Whitfield, 10 in 1965 and TOR Jose Cruz Jr. 9 in 2001) he also has 14 HR and 33 RBI in his last 30 games vs. NYY finally, last July 27 he made the only error of his career in 46 games at Yankee Stadium. THE ROAD IS A LONEY PLACE James Loney brings a 12-game Yankee Stadium hitting streak into today s game (.500, 22-for-44) since becoming a Ray in 2013, James has hit well in a lot of road parks his.340 road average the past two seasons leads the majors. A STREAK OF HIS OWN Wil Myers owns an 11-game hitting streak at Yankee Stadium to begin his career, tying DET Steve Kemp ( ) for the longest to begin a career at Yankee Stadium old or new park, by an opponent or a Yankee in addition, BOS Fred Lynn ( ) hit safely in his first 11 games as a visitor vs. NYY but the first 8 were held at Shea Stadium as Yankee Stadium underwent renovation. SEAN RODRIGUEZ Has back-to-back 3-hit games for the first time in his career he and James Loney each have a team-high 6 hits in the past 3 games S-Rod has 4 doubles and a HR among those 6 hits 9 of his 11 hits this season have been extra-base hits (5-2B, 4-HR) and going back to last Sep 15, 13 of his last 15 hits have been XBH (7-2B, 6-HR) he leads the team in HR (4) despite having only 40 at-bats SD Xavier Nady is the only other player to be leading his team in home runs with so few at-bats (3-HR, 34-AB) Sean didn t hit his 4th HR last season until Sep 15 at MIN. VERY UN-RAY LIKE The Rays are 7-11 since RH Alex Cobb (left oblique strain) was placed on the DL the morning of April 13 (joining fellow starters Matt Moore and Jeremy Hellickson) the Rays team ERA over that span has gone from 2.55 to 4.26 Rays starters have pitched 5.0 innings or less in 13 of 18 those games over those last 18 games, starters have compiled a 5.84 ERA (92.1-IP, 60-ER) and thrown only 18 more innings than the Rays bullpen (74.1) this season, Rays pitchers have 16 starts of 5.0 IP or fewer, most in the majors last season Rays starters worked 5 or more innings in their first 34 games Rays relievers have worked an AL-high innings after 30 games, 34.2 innings greater than a year ago after 29 games (71.0). HANIGAN HAS AL S BEST ERASER RATE C Ryan Hanigan has thrown out 4 of 10 attempted base stealers for a 40.0 percent eraser rate, 1st in the AL offensively, he has 10 RBI with 2 out, most on the team and tops among major league catchers his 16 are 3rd among ML catchers. WEB GEMS The Rays had made only 7 errors in their first 24 games until making 4 errors in the 6th inning in their 9-2 loss Sun at CWS they have made 7 miscues in 6 games since still, the Rays 14 errors overall are the 4th fewest in the majors their 73 errors over are 2nd fewest in the majors during that period behind the Orioles (66) Sunday s game was only their 11th multi-error game in their last 253 games. 2 TODAY S STARTER RH JAKE ODORIZZI (1-3, 6.85) YEAR CLUB W-L ERA G GS CG SHO IP H R ER BB SO HR Avg Durham (AAA) Tampa Bay Tampa Bay Major League Totals Minor League Totals LAST START On Mon at CWS, took the loss in his first major league app in his home state lasted 4.1 innings in the 7-3 defeat after being handed a 2-0 lead in the 1st, yielded a 2-run homer to Alejandro De Aza in the 2nd inning in the 4th, gave up a 3-2 lead on an RBI triple by Alexei Ramirez and RBI double by Marcus Semien. ROAD Is still seeking his first career win on the road, in his 7th start and 8th app is 0-3, 5.70 (30-IP, 19-ER) lifetime on the road. IN THE BRONX Makes his first career start at Yankee Stadium since this ballpark opened in 2009, he is the 13th different Ray to make a start here and only 4 of them earned the win in their first start in this building: James Shields (2010), Wade Davis (2010), Matt Moore (2011) and Chris Archer (2013). 5 OR LESS Rays starters have gone 5 IP or less in 13 of their last 18 games Odorizzi s last 4 starts have been of that variety, and he is 0-3 with a 9.17 ERA (17.2-IP, 18-ER) eight times in 30 games this year Rays starters have failed to finish 5 innings, including the last two games started by Odorizzi. SPLITS Opponents are hitting only.171 (7-for-41) against him the first time through the lineup after that, opponents have hit.444 (16-for-36) the second time through and.471 (8- for-17) the third time in 14 career games (11 starts) his numbers jump from.219 to.303 to.469 (see chart). BATTING ORDER, 2014 SEASON 1st time thru Lineup nd time thru rd time thru THING 2 Learned his changeup grip from Alex Cobb this past offseason according to FanGraphs, 29.9 pct. of his pitches this season have been changeups, 4th-highest rate in the majors (min. 20 IP) among starting pitchers CWS Chris Sale ranks 1st at 32 pct. earlier this season Odorizzi bought Dr. Seuss T-shirts for himself and Cobb in honor of the pitch nicknamed The Thing Cobb got Thing 1 and Odorizzi Thing 2. ON/OFF SWITCH Started the season with 9 consecutive scoreless innings, extending his scoreless streak to 18 innings, dating back to the end of the 2013 season after that, starting with the 4th inning April 9 at KC, has pitched to a ERA (14.2-IP, 24-H, 18-ER). IN DEMAND Acquired from the Royals on Dec 9, 2012 along with OF Wil Myers, LH Mike Montgomery and 3B Patrick Leonard in exchange for RH James Shields, RH Wade Davis and a player to be named (INF Elliot Johnson) in Dec 2010, was involved in another blockbuster when he was one of four prospects traded for Cy Young winner RH Zack Greinke and SS Yuniesky Betancourt. TOMORROW S STARTER LH ERIK BEDARD (0-1, 5.52) ITCHING FOR A W Is winless (0-9) in his last 15 starts, 2nd-longest active streak in baseball behind CLE Carlos Carrasco (17 starts, 0-12) last win as a starter was June 26, 2013 vs. STL, a 4-3 win for the Astros Bedard does have one victory in relief since then, on Sep 4, 2013 vs. MIN however has received only 2.68 R/9 IP in run support during that stretch, 3rd-lowest out of 136 pitchers with at least 75 IP. HOW HE GOT HERE Will be making his 4th start, 5th app, since joining the Rays originally signed a minor league contract with the Rays on Feb 14 exercised the opt-out clause in his contract and was released March 25 after the Rays selected Odorizzi for the fifth starter role on March 22 signed a minor league contract on March 28 and selected to the major league roster from Triple-A Durham on April 13. #70 JOE MADDON, MANAGER Ninth-year Rays manager is the 3rd-longest tenured skipper in MLB after LAA Mike Scioscia (15th) and MIN Ron Gardenhire (13th). Two-time AL Manager of the Year (2008, 2010) only two other head coaches/managers among Florida s major pro teams have lasted as long: Don Shula (Dolphins, 26 years) and John McKay (Bucs, 9 years). RAYS NO. 7 Became the seventh starting pitcher used by the Rays this season, matching their total from 2009 and 2010 over each full season and one shy of their total in 2011 and 2012 in 2013, the Rays used 10 different starters their most in one season since since 2006 (12) since 2008, however, Bedard became only the 21st starter used by the Rays, three fewer than any other club (Giants, 24) the Orioles have used the most starters during that span with 45. vs. AL EAST Is (.500) with a 4.24 ERA (393-IP, 185-ER) in 74 career apps (71 starts) vs. the AL East. vs. NYY Is 4-5 with a 4.44 ERA (81-IP, 40-ER) in 16 career apps (15 starts) seeking first victory since June 27, 2007 with BAL (4-0 at Camden Yards) faced them on April 18 in his first start for the Rays, earning no decision in the 11-5 win (3.2-IP, 6-H, 4-R/ER, 1-BB, 3-SO, 73 pitches, 43 strikes) opposite Hiroki Kuroda all 4 runs scored in the 2nd inning, 3 coming on a bases-loaded double by Scott Sizemore. Has managed more than half games in Rays history (1,327 of 2,620) owns a career (.521) record with the Rays: (.392) in his first two seasons ( ) and (.562) since the start of 2008 the Rays were (.401) prior to his arrival. Was ejected Sat at CWS by home plate umpire Tim Timmons, his first ejection this season and 33rd as a Ray, a club record.
